Chip Taylor, Carrie Rodriguez, and John Platania (from Van Morrison's band) singing Angel of the Morning, which Chip wrote. Live in the studio at 100.1 WDST Radio Woodstock in Woodstock, NY. More exclusive videos and photos at wdst.com
